For the Ski and Snowboard Enthusiast:

Whistler Blackcomb, consistently ranked among the world's best ski resorts, is the undisputed star of Whistler's winter season. With over 8,000 acres of skiable terrain, ranging from gentle beginner slopes to challenging expert runs, there's something for every skill level. The PEAK 2 PEAK Gondola, a marvel of engineering, connects the two mountains, offering breathtaking panoramic views of the surrounding peaks and glaciers. Don't miss exploring the diverse terrain – from the glades and bowls of Blackcomb to the meticulously groomed runs of Whistler. Beyond skiing and snowboarding, the resort offers snowshoeing, cross-country skiing, and ice skating, providing ample opportunities for winter fun.

For the Nature Lover:

Whistler's natural beauty extends far beyond the ski slopes. The surrounding mountains offer an abundance of hiking trails, ranging from easy strolls to challenging multi-day treks. The Lost Lake trail, a popular choice for families, winds through lush forests and alongside a picturesque lake, perfect for a leisurely afternoon. More adventurous hikers can tackle the challenging Garibaldi Lake trail, rewarding them with stunning views of the turquoise lake nestled amidst towering peaks. In the summer months, the Valley Trail, a paved pathway that stretches for over 40 kilometers, provides a scenic route for cycling, rollerblading, or simply enjoying the fresh mountain air. For a truly immersive nature experience, consider a guided hike or wildlife viewing tour to spot local fauna like black bears, deer, and various bird species.

For the Adventurer:

Whistler's adventurous spirit is undeniable. Beyond skiing and hiking, the area offers a wide array of thrilling activities. Whitewater rafting on the Elaho or Squamish Rivers provides an adrenaline rush as you navigate the rapids. For those seeking a gentler approach, kayaking on Alta Lake offers a tranquil way to explore the stunning scenery. Mountain biking enthusiasts will find a vast network of trails catering to all skill levels, from scenic cross-country routes to challenging downhill runs. In the winter, snowmobiling through the snowy landscapes provides an unforgettable experience. And for the ultimate thrill-seeker, ziplining through the forest canopy offers breathtaking views and an exhilarating ride.

For the Relaxation Seeker:

After a day of adventure, Whistler offers ample opportunities to unwind and rejuvenate. The Scandinave Spa Whistler, a renowned Scandinavian-inspired spa, provides a tranquil setting with hot tubs, saunas, and a cold plunge pool, perfect for soothing tired muscles. Numerous other spas and wellness centers offer a range of treatments and therapies, ensuring ultimate relaxation. Enjoy a leisurely afternoon strolling through the charming village, browsing the unique boutiques and art galleries. Indulge in fine dining experiences, savoring the delectable cuisine at Whistler's acclaimed restaurants. The village's vibrant atmosphere, with its mix of cozy pubs and sophisticated lounges, creates a perfect ambiance for evening relaxation.

Beyond the Village:

Exploring beyond the village itself unveils more hidden gems. Brandywine Falls Provincial Park offers a breathtaking waterfall cascading down a steep cliff face, accessible via a short and easy trail. The Sea to Sky Gondola provides stunning panoramic views of Howe Sound and the surrounding mountains, with options for hiking and exploring the surrounding area. A day trip to Squamish, known for its stunning natural beauty and outdoor activities, is also highly recommended. Planning Your Trip:

Whistler is easily accessible from Vancouver International Airport (YVR), with various transportation options available, including shuttle buses, taxis, and rental cars. Booking accommodations in advance is highly recommended, especially during peak seasons. Consider the time of year you plan to visit, as each season offers unique experiences and activities.
